Here are 12+ Mezcal restaurant hacks to help you enjoy your experience without breaking the bank, including tips on how to potentially get free drinks:
1. Sign Up for Rewards Programs
Many Mezcal restaurants, especially chains, offer rewards programs that can help you earn points for every dollar you spend. These points can be redeemed for menu items, including drinks. Sign up before your visit to start accumulating points.
2. Follow Social Media
Restaurants often announce special deals, discounts, and free drink promotions on their social media platforms. Follow your favorite Mezcal restaurants on Instagram, Facebook, and Twitter to stay informed about any upcoming offers.
3. Happy Hour
Take advantage of happy hour deals. Many Mezcal restaurants offer discounted drinks and sometimes even free mezcal tastings during these hours. It’s a great way to try different types of mezcal without committing to a full-priced drink.
4. Attend Mezcal Tasting Events
Look out for mezcal tasting events at restaurants. These events can be a great way to learn about mezcal while enjoying samples. Sometimes, these events are free or offered at a lower price than purchasing individual drinks.
5. Birthday Freebies
If you’re visiting around your birthday, let the staff know. Many restaurants offer free drinks or desserts on your birthday when you sign up for their email list or rewards program.
6. Refer a Friend
Some restaurants reward their customers for referrals. If you refer a friend and they make a purchase, you might receive a free drink or discount on your next visit.
7. Late Night Specials
Some Mezcal restaurants offer late-night specials or reverse happy hours. These can be great times to catch deals on drinks after a show or a late dinner.
8. Off-Season Visits
Visiting during the off-season can sometimes result in better deals or promotions as restaurants try to attract customers during slower periods.
9. Become a Regular
Becoming a regular at a Mezcal restaurant can have its perks. Friendly relationships with the staff can sometimes lead to complimentary drinks or priority access to new menu items and events.
10. Ask About Specials
Don’t hesitate to ask your server about any current specials or promotions. Sometimes, restaurants have unadvertised deals that can save you money or even get you a free drink.
11. Mezcal Flight Deals
Instead of ordering individual drinks, opting for a mezcal flight can be a cost-effective way to taste several types of mezcal. Some restaurants offer deals on flights, especially during certain hours or days of the week.
12. Student and Military Discounts
Some establishments offer discounts to students and military personnel. It never hurts to ask if such discounts are available, even if they’re not advertised.
Bonus Hack: Participate in Online Contests
Keep an eye on the restaurant’s website or social media for contests or giveaways. Participating in these can sometimes win you free drinks or even a whole meal.
